**09:47 — Factory defaults drift detected.** The Fableforge test-data factory began emitting records with yesterday's schema after a partial cache flush, causing downstream suites to fail in bulk. Support tickets spiked within minutes. We pinned the schema version and reran affected jobs. For matching customer reports to this release, the trace token follows.

pipeline stamp: htk4_66df

### Add waveform previews to clip cards

Hey — welcome aboard! This PR adds the little waveform thumbnails in Trackloom's clip browser. We downsample peaks server-side and render on a canvas, so scrolling stays smooth even with hundreds of clips. Rendering quality vs. speed is controlled by a handful of constants in preview.ts; tweak carefully, the demo team notices. The current settings are below.

constants for yagaf-taweg:
WEIGHTS = {
    "belael": 881,
    "pelael": 167,
    "ulaix": 116,
}

Subject: Reception desk relocation

Hi all,

From Monday, the reception desk at Birchwell House moves from the mezzanine to the ground floor, next to the lifts. Sign-in tablets and the visitor badge printer move with it. Please direct all guests to the new location. The storage cupboard behind the new desk is secured; open it with the code below.

badge for yahif-bahaf: bdg-XUBUM-7